sql >> Databasteknik >  >> RDS >> Oracle

Oracle, lägger till inledande nollor till strängen (inte nummer)

Du kan använda LPAD-funktionen för det, skicka in strängen, den längd du vill att den ska vara och tecknet att fylla den med. För 10 siffror med inledande nollor skulle detta vara:

LPAD('12H89', 10, '0')

Returvärdet är den vadderade strängen.

Se:http://www.techonthenet.com/oracle/functions/lpad.php




  1. Behöver köra en sql-fråga mot två Oracle DBs i skalskript åt gången och exportera data till separata csv-filer

  2. Hur uppdaterar jag tabellen (MYSQL)

  3. PostgreSQL:skapa en genererad kolumn

  4. Hur tar man bort ledande och efterföljande blanksteg i ett MySQL-fält?